新聞中心
當前位置: 首頁(yè) > 網(wǎng)站建設
c語(yǔ)言數組怎么存字符串
時(shí)間:2026-05-05 03:12:41在C語(yǔ)言中,語(yǔ)言數字符串是組存字符作為字符數組存儲的,以(yi)下是語(yǔ)言數如何在C語(yǔ)言中使用數組存儲字符串的詳細步驟:
(圖片來(lái)源網(wǎng)絡(luò ),侵刪)1. 聲明字符數組
你需要聲明(′ω`)一個(gè)字符數組,組存字符數組的語(yǔ)言數大小應該足夠大以容納你想要存儲的字符串,如果你想要存儲一個(gè)長(cháng)度為10的組存字符字符串,你可以聲明一個(gè)大小為1(╯‵□′)╯1的語(yǔ)言數字符數組(額外的一個(gè)字符用于存儲字符串結束符’&??#8217;(°□°))。
ch(′ω`)ar str[11];2. 初始化字符數組
你可以直接在聲明時(shí)初始化字符數組(???),組存(cun)字符或者使用strcpy函數將一個(gè)字符串復制到字符數組中。語(yǔ)言數
char str[11] = "Hello";
或者
char str[11];strcpy(str,組存字符 "Hello");
3. 訪(fǎng)問(wèn)字符數組
你可以通過(guò)索引來(lái)訪(fǎng)問(wèn)字符數組中的元素。str[0]將返回??字符串?的語(yǔ)言數第一個(gè)字符。
printf(&qu(′?`*)ot;%c",組存字符 str[0]); // 輸出 'H'
4. 修改字符數組
你可以通過(guò)索引來(lái)修改字符數組中的元素。str[0] = 'J';將把字符串的語(yǔ)言數第(′▽?zhuān)?一個(gè)字符改為’J’。
str[0] = 'J';prヽ(′ー`)ノintf("%s&( ???)quot;,組存字符 str); // 輸出 "Jello"5. 字符串結束??符
以上就是在C語(yǔ)??言中使用數組存儲字符串的基本步驟。
客服電話(huà)18069431671
Copyright ? 2012-2018 天津九安特機電工程有限公司 版權所有 備案號:
客服電話(huà)19930496374